This week we have something a bit different for you. At Downtime we’re all about the gravity side of things, but if you’ve ever fancied dipping your toe into the waters of other cycling disciplines then I’ve got a podcast recommendation for you, that’s hosted by none other than Eliot Jackson and Rob Warner.
Just Ride from Red Bull sees Eliot and Rob jump into the worlds of BMX, gravel, road racing… they’ve even spoken to someone who circumnavigated the globe on a penny farthing! In each episode, Rob and Eliot are joined by a different guest from the world of cycling, to share crazy stories and compare notes about this incredible community. Of course, mountain biking also features, and this week I’ve got a short clip of a Just Ride episode with downhill superstar, Rachel Atherton to share with you.
